good budget holiday
We stayed at the ilios for a week and i would have liked it to be 2 weeks really. We got a bargain deal staying half board. I would go back to the ilios but would go self catering, the food was ok but im just not keen on the buffets and i prefer eating out. There are apartments with a kitchen area at ilios or rooms in the main hotel. It is a decent sized complex with 2 pools, each with a pool bar. The staff are very friendly and helpful. The complex overall is starting to look a bit tired but we were there in the very last week of the season and it looked like they were already starting to improve bits ready for next year. The room was fine, not luxury but by no means horrible. We had a decent amount of storage space for 4 of us and the apartment itself was quite spacious. We really enjoyed our week and would definately go back in the future. Our daughter (5) had a brilliant week, it is very good for children. The complex is a short walk away from all the shops, bars and resturaunts. We walked down there everynight to try different resturants and bars. We went in september and the one thing i will say is at this time of year there were loads of mosquitos, we all got bitten loads even though we covered ourselves in repellent. Overall a good holiday especially suitable for famillies i would say and im sure we will go back there sometime! If you have kids and are looking for a decent budget holiday i would recommend it.

Ilios Apartments Tingaki Kos
The Ilios Apartments are in need of a makeover, the rooms are old tired and dull. The self catering facilities are awful, I don't know how they expected people to cater for themselves with the shoddy utensils that were provided. The fridge was a mini fridge, there was no chopping board, no bottle opener, no condiment sets no egg cups, the rubbish bin was tiny and hardly held anything. There is no comfortable chairs to sit on all we had were a couple of dining room chairs, the breakfast bar which was the only surface provided to eat at had the mini fridge underneath it so you could not sit around it to eat your meals. There were handles missing off some of the drawers leaving screws sticking out which was dangerous. The shower was a tiny shower tray with a curtain around it, the bathroom floor would end up flooded which I thought to be very dangerous. The air conditioning had to be purchased seperately and I thought 100 euros for 2 weeks was a bit expensive but you do need it. The reception staff were not very helpful, we had booked a trip and needed to be at Kos Harbour at 9.30am, the rep was supposed to have ordered us a taxi for 8.45am needless to say it never turned up and when we asked the hotel staff to order us another one they refused, finally at about 9.20am they finally ordered us one which was very prompt and thankfully got us to the Harbour just in time. When arriving at our apartments after a night out we found out that someone had been in the apartment, the cleaners had already been in that morning and had left the room, when I went to reception to enquire who had been in my room and why they had been in my room they blamed the cleaners but could not give an explanation as to why they needed to go back in the room, I think it was to check to see if you had left anything electrical on. A couple we spoke to had said that someone had also been in their room. We had trouble with one of the beds in our room and spoke to James the holiday rep who was absolutely useless and did nothing to sort the problem out. If you were voted best rep on the island James as you boasted you were I would have hated to seen the worst. There was supposed to be entertainment at the complex but we didn't see any in the 2 weeks we were there, we stayed for the Friday bbq expecting this great evening, but apart from the food which was average, nothing special, nothing else happened. The pools were a good size and there was plenty of sunbeds and plenty of trees to shade under when it got too hot. The food from the snack bar was quite nice but you waited a long time for it to arrive. The resort of Tingaki is beautiful lovely beaches, bars and restaurants. Would return to Kos just not to the Ilios apartments.
